The Priests' Share of Offerings Given to the Lord
(Deuteronomy 18.1-8)
8-9 The Lord said to Aaron:
I have put you in charge of the sacred gifts and sacrifices that the Israelites bring to me. And from now on, you, your sons, and your descendants will receive part of the sacrifices for sin, as well as part of the grain sacrifices, and the sacrifices to make things right. Your share of these sacrifices will be the parts not burned on the altar. 10 Since these things are sacred, they must be eaten near the sacred tent, but only men are allowed to eat them.
11 You will also receive part of the special gifts and offerings that the Israelites bring to me. Any member of your family who is clean and acceptable for worship can eat these things. 12 For example, when the Israelites bring me the first batches of oil, wine, and grain, you can have the best parts of those gifts. 13 And the first part of the crops from their fields and vineyards also belongs to you. The people will offer this to me, then anyone in your family who is clean may have some of it.
14 (A) Everything in Israel that has been completely dedicated to me[a] will now belong to you.
15 The first-born son in every Israelite family, as well as the first-born males of their flocks and herds, belong to me. But every first-born son and first-born donkey[b] must be bought back from me. 16 The price for a first-born son who is at least one month old will be five pieces of silver, weighed according to the official standards. 17 However, all first-born cattle, sheep, and goats belong to me and cannot be bought back. Splatter their blood on the altar and send their fat up in smoke, so I can smell it and be pleased. 18 You are allowed to eat the meat of those animals, just as you can eat the choice ribs and the right hind leg of the special sacrifices.
19 From now on, the sacred offerings that the Israelites give to me will belong to you, your sons, and your daughters. This is my promise to you and your descendants, and it will never change.

- 18.14 that has been completely dedicated to me: This translates a Hebrew word that describes property and things that were taken away from humans and given to God forever. Sometimes such things had to be completely destroyed (see Joshua 6.15-19).
- 18.15 donkey: The Hebrew text has “unclean animal,” which probably refers to a donkey (see Exodus 13.13; 34.20).

Offerings for Support of the Priests
8 And the Lord spoke to Aaron: “Here, (A)I Myself have also given you [a]charge of My heave offerings, all the holy gifts of the children of Israel; I have given them (B)as a portion to you and your sons, as an ordinance forever. 9 This shall be yours of the most holy things reserved from the fire: every offering of theirs, every (C)grain offering and every (D)sin offering and every (E)trespass offering which they render to Me, shall be most holy for you and your sons. 10 (F)In a most holy place you shall eat it; every male shall eat it. It shall be holy to you.
11 “This also is yours: (G)the heave offering of their gift, with all the wave offerings of the children of Israel; I have given them to you, and your sons and daughters with you, as an ordinance forever. (H)Everyone who is [b]clean in your house may eat it.
12 (I)“All the [c]best of the oil, all the best of the new wine and the grain, (J)their firstfruits which they offer to the Lord, I have given them to you. 13 Whatever first ripe fruit is in their land, (K)which they bring to the Lord, shall be yours. Everyone who is clean in your house may eat it.
14 (L)“Every [d]devoted thing in Israel shall be yours.
15 “Everything that first opens (M)the womb of all flesh, which they bring to the Lord, whether man or beast, shall be yours; nevertheless (N)the firstborn of man you shall surely redeem, and the firstborn of unclean animals you shall redeem. 16 And those redeemed of the devoted things you shall redeem when one month old, (O)according to your valuation, for five shekels of silver, according to the shekel of the sanctuary, which is (P)twenty gerahs. 17 (Q)But the firstborn of a cow, the firstborn of a sheep, or the firstborn of a goat you shall not redeem; they are holy. (R)You shall sprinkle their blood on the altar, and burn their fat as an offering made by fire for a sweet aroma to the Lord. 18 And their flesh shall be yours, just as the (S)wave[e] breast and the right thigh are yours.
19 “All the heave offerings of the holy things, which the children of Israel offer to the Lord, I have given to you and your sons and daughters with you as an ordinance forever; (T)it is a covenant of salt forever before the Lord with you and your descendants with you.”
